Andrew G. Verran, 45, a resident of Toivola, passed away Sunday, June 14, 2026, at the Omega House in Houghton following a battle with cancer.
He was born on August 19, 1980, in Superior, WI, a son of the late Chester & Starr (Fitch) Verran. Andy was raised in Superior, WI, and attended the local schools. In 1997, he moved with his family to Misery Bay.
Andy received his GED and Welding certificate from Houghton High School and began a career working for CUDA Corporation and Selkie Manufacturing until his health would no longer allow him to weld. More recently, Andy had driven bus for the Adams Township School District and Copper Country ISD.
On November 2, 2001, he was united in marriage to the former D’Lene Caron. The couple had resided in South Range, Painesdale, Misery Bay and for the past 15 years made their home in Toivola.
Andy enjoyed biking, woodworking projects, metal detecting, taking photos, cooking and spending time with his family.
Preceding him in death were his parents, his cousin Becky Verran and his uncle Randy Fitch.
Surviving are: His wife: D’Lene Verran of Toivola; His daughters: Novelyn Verran of Toivola & MiKenna Verran of Toivola; His sister: Lisa (Russell) Harvey of Superior, WI; His brother: Thomas Verran of Superior, WI; Numerous aunts, uncles, nieces, nephews and cousins.
